Pricing Analysis
Price comparison per million tokens
For input processing, Claude Haiku 4.5 ($1.00/1M tokens) is 10.0x more expensive than Mistral Small 3.1 24B Base ($0.10/1M tokens).
For output processing, Claude Haiku 4.5 ($5.00/1M tokens) is 16.7x more expensive than Mistral Small 3.1 24B Base ($0.30/1M tokens).
In conclusion, Claude Haiku 4.5 is more expensive than Mistral Small 3.1 24B Base.*
* Using a 3:1 ratio of input to output tokens
Context Window
Maximum input and output token capacity
Claude Haiku 4.5 accepts 200,000 input tokens compared to Mistral Small 3.1 24B Base's 128,000 tokens. Mistral Small 3.1 24B Base can generate longer responses up to 128,000 tokens, while Claude Haiku 4.5 is limited to 64,000 tokens.
